Different Welding Certificates

While the American Welding Society’s basic CW (Certified Welder) credential paves the way for the majority of positions, specific fields mandate their own specific certification. A handful of the most-widely used of them are listed below.

  • American Society of Mechanical Engineers Certification for individuals that focus on boiler and pressure vessels
  • Certified Welder Certification to be a Certified Welder
  • American Petroleum Institute Certification for individuals who work on pipelines in the gas and oil industry
  • Certified Welding Instructor and Senior Certified Welding Instructor Certification for inspectors and senior inspectors

The subsequent data illustrates employment and wage forecasts for welding professionals in Montana through the end of the decade.

Montana Employment
2012 2022 Change Annual Job Openings
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ers 1,320 1,440 10% 50
Montana Annual Salary
Low Median High
Welders,
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ers
$23,400 $33,800 $58,100

Source: O*Net Online

Welding Classes – Some Things You Can Expect

As soon as it is time for you to choose which certified welding schools you are going to go to, there are details that you want to look over. Once you begin looking around, you can find a lot of classes, but just what should you watch out for when selecting welding specialist courses? We simply can’t stress too much the significance of the program you select being certified and accepted by the American Welding Society. Some other topics that you’ll want to look at apart from accreditation may include:

  • Make sure the college’s program features courses in GTAW, SMAW, pipe welding and GMAW
  • Search for courses that meet AWS SENSE standards
  • Learn if the institution offers financial support
  • Be sure the program trains with technology that fits current field standards
